Foreign media: The US government has granted Samsung Electronics and SK Hynix an annual license to ship chip manufacturing equipment to their factories in China in 2026. This decision is a temporary relief for South Korean companies following the revocation of some technology company exemptions by the US earlier this year.

According to sources, Washington has introduced an annual approval system for exports of chip manufacturing tools to China. Samsung and SK Hynix are key production bases for traditional memory chips in China, and chip prices are rising due to increased demand from AI data centers and supply shortages.
